Product DescriptionAs Christians we love to sing "Amazing Grace," and we know we're saved by God's grace . . . but do we live by it? Swindoll's timeless classic---updated for a new generation---refutes those who preach legalism or performance-oriented bondage. Freedom and joy is what colors our lives and sets us apart. A liberating read! This new edition includes a thirty-day devotional to help you walk in grace.

Related ProductsPublisher's DescriptionHave we forgotten the meaning of grace? Preachers preach it. Teachers teach it. Theologians analyze it. Then we forget about it. Here, in a twentieth-anniversary edition, is The Grace Awakening, Charles Swindoll's best-selling classic that has awakened hundreds of thousands of readers to the untapped wonders of grace. Wonders that Christians know with their minds but forget with their hearts. Wonders that can make a difference in the way we live, in the way we approach life. Wonders that can make the difference between ho-hum religion and an intimate relationship with a God who wishes us nothing short of joy. Included in this anniversary edition is The Grace Awakening Devotional, a month-long spiritual journey to help you explore the newfound freedom of God's grace in your life.
